How teenagers allegedly raped girl they met on Facebook



Two teenagers, identified as Victor Ibeh and
Tony Ezelioha, were on Monday, arraigned
before an Ikeja magistrates court for alleged
rape of 19- year-old girl.
Ezelioha, 19, and Ibeh, 18, both of whom reside
in Ayobo near Iyana Ipaja area of Lagos
State,were tried on a three-count charge
bordering on assault and rape.
The prosecutor, Sgt. Joseph Ajebe, told the
court that the accused committed the offences
on March 27, at about 3.00 p.m. at No. 12A,
Fadairo St., Ayobo.
He said the complainant (names withheld) and
Ibeh had been friends on Facebook for two
years, so he decided to invite her to pay him a
visit.
Ajebe alleged that when the complainant got to
the accused’s house and realized what he and
his accomplice wanted to do, she ran out but
the accused dragged her inside and raped her.
“The accused raped her several times through
the anus and later dumped her in the street
when they were through.
“They were later arrested by the police after
the complainant had identified them.”
According to him, the offences contravened
Sections 137, 259 and 261 of the Criminal Law
of Lagos State, 2011.
Magistrate Alexander Komolafe, in his ruling
granted the accused bail in the sum of
N450,000 each with two sureties as part of
their bail conditions.
Komolafe said one of the sureties must be a
religious leader in Lagos State, while the other
surety should own a property within the court’s
jurisdiction.
He said the sureties must also show evidence
of three years’ tax payment to the Lagos State
Government (LASG).
The case was then adjourned till May 17 for
mention.
